Paul Lamarre (Joseph Jean Paul), loving husband to Liz (nee Harris). He was the third child born to Pierre and the late Elise Cleeves in Ottawa. Paul was a caring father to sons Christopher and Dylan.
He is survived by his older sisters, Johanne Lamarre of Vancouver, Louise McGinnis (David) of Edmonton, as well as younger brother David of Trenton, Ontario. He is fondly remembered by his sister-in- law, Kath and her husband Tom Sullivan. He was uncle to nieces and nephews Paige, Parker, Michael, Kathleen, Jade, Ben, Patrick, Jordan, Spencer, Cameron and Sarah-Rose.
Paul retired from a successful career as a Locomotive Engineer for C.N. Rail after 25 years of faithful service. Paul most enjoyed his many trips with Liz to sunny destinations where they enjoyed snorkeling and pool side relaxation.
When he wasn’t travelling, he could be found at home cooking delicious meals for family and friends, playing backgammon (sometimes winning) and reading novels.
